/** | |
The below code will help you find the total expenditure on Zomato and Swiggy so far. | |
For Zomato: | |
Step 1: Go to zomato.com, | |
Step 2: Go to "Profile", click on "Zomato Credits", you'll be directed to a new page, click on "Order History" | |
under "Online Ordering" . | |
[Its important that you foloow the above step to go to "order History" and not directly by clicking on | |
"Order History" in the "Profile" page itself.] | |
Step 3: Scroll to the very bottom and click on "Load More", until the option disappears. | |
Step 4: Right click anywhere on the screen and click on "Inspect" or press "Ctrl+Shift+I", in the inspector, | |
go to the console copy and paste the below code and press Enter. | |
# Make sure that you follow all the steps carefully. | |
*/ | |
amount_node_list = document.querySelectorAll('.cost b'); | |
amount_regex = /\d+.\d*/g; | |
total_amount = 0 | |
for (let i = 0; i < amount_node_list.length; i++) { | |
current_amount = amount_node_list[i].innerHTML; | |
if (current_amount.match(amount_regex)) { | |
integer_amount = parseInt(current_amount.match(amount_regex)[0]) | |
total_amount += parseInt(integer_amount); | |
} | |
} | |
console.log("Total expenditure on Zomato so far is INR ", total_amount); | |
/* | |
For Swiggy: | |
Step 1: Go to Swiggy.com, | |
Step 2: Click on your "Account" then click on "Orders". | |
Step 3: Scroll to the very bottom and click on "Show More Orders", until nothing new gets added. | |
Step 4: Right click anywhere on the screen and click on "Inspect" or press "Ctrl+Shit+I", in the inspector, | |
go to console copy and paste the below code and press Enter. | |
# Make sure that you follow all the steps carefully. | |
*/ | |
amount_node_list = document.getElementsByClassName('_3Hghg'); | |
amount_regex = /\d+.\d*/g; | |
total_amount = 0 | |
for (let i = 0; i < amount_node_list.length; i++) { | |
current_amount = amount_node_list[i].innerHTML; | |
if (current_amount.match(amount_regex)) { | |
integer_amount = parseInt(current_amount.match(amount_regex)[0]) | |
total_amount += integer_amount; | |
} | |
} | |
console.log("Total expenditure on Swiggy so far is INR ", total_amount); |
